PIMCO Access Income Fund (PAXS) — Defensive Interval Ratio

Latest as of June 2025: 444 days

PIMCO Access Income Fund (PAXS) has a Defensive Interval Ratio of 444 days as of June 2025. Defensive assets of $21.67 Million (cash $-, short-term investments $-, receivables $21.67 Million) cover 444 days of daily cash needs of $48.79K/day.

Year DIR (days) Defensive Assets (USD) Daily Cash Need Cash ST Investments Change (days)
2025 444 days $21.67 Million $48.79K/day $- $- ▲ +223 days
2024 221 days $26.90 Million $121.84K/day $- $- ▲ +37 days
2023 183 days $46.69 Million $254.65K/day $- $- ▲ +80 days
2022 104 days $37.38 Million $360.93K/day $- $-
DIR = (Cash + Short-term Investments + Net Receivables) / (Daily Cash Expenses)
